The guys talked me into this. Make an heir using a surrogate.
How had I let my life get to this? That answer had been easy. I worked like a dog, making my millions without bothering to actually live. Sixty plus hours a week and not a single moment spent in the arms of a woman led me to this point. I was tempted to turn around and go back home until I saw her walking my way. Long chocolate-colored hair, blowing in the breeze, drew me to her gorgeous face. Her hand touched that handle, and I was out of my limo. I didn’t need a surrogate. I needed her.
She looked at me like I was nuts as I tossed out my offer. It was a deal of a lifetime for a girl looking to sell her body for money, but if she were willing to give away her womb, she’d have to do it the old-fashioned way with her under me.
Once I get her to make a deal with the devil, there would be no way I’d let her go even if that was what I promised. The devil never plays fair. I never play fair.

Grant's Deal (The Virgin Surrogates) by C.M. Steele is a contemporary romance novel that delves into the complexities of modern relationships, societal expectations, and the pursuit of personal happiness. As the second book in The Virgin Surrogates series, it stands on its own while contributing to a broader narrative arc that explores themes of love, power, and unconventional family dynamics.
The story centers around Grant, a successful businessman who finds himself at a crossroads in life. Despite his financial success, he realizes that his relentless work ethic has left him devoid of personal fulfillment. The idea of using a surrogate to create an heir is initially presented as a practical solution to his predicament. However, this plan takes an unexpected turn when he encounters a woman who captivates him entirely, challenging his preconceived notions about love and relationships.
